An Overview of the ASUS TUF B450M-Plus Gaming Motherboard
The ASUS TUF B450M-Plus Gaming motherboard is part of the TUF (The Ultimate Force) series, which is known for its durability, performance, and gaming-centric features. This motherboard is designed specifically for AMD Ryzen processors and is a solid choice for gamers, offering a balanced mix of performance, reliability, and essential features.
Key Features of the ASUS TUF B450M-Plus Gaming Motherboard
Socket Type and Chipset:
The motherboard utilizes the AM4 socket and is built on the B450 chipset, which is compatible with a wide range of AMD Ryzen processors, including Ryzen 3000 Series and Ryzen 5000 Series CPUs.Memory Support:
It supports up to 64GB of DDR4 RAM with speeds of up to 3200MHz (OC). This is vital for gaming, as modern titles require significant memory to run smoothly.Graphics and Expansion Slots:
The board includes one PCIe 3.0 x16 slot and two PCIe 2.0 x1 slots, allowing for multiple graphics cards and expansion options such as sound cards or additional networking cards.Storage Options:
With four SATA III ports and one M.2 slot for NVMe SSDs, you get plenty of flexibility for high-speed storage solutions.Durability and Cool Design:
The TUF series is built with military-grade components, ensuring long-lasting performance and thermal stability, making it a robust choice for any gaming setup.

WiFi Capability of the ASUS TUF B450M-Plus Gaming Motherboard
Does the ASUS TUF B450M-Plus Gaming motherboard come with built-in WiFi? Unfortunately, the answer is no. The motherboard does not have integrated WiFi capabilities. This means that if you are aiming for a wireless connection, you will need to consider alternative methods of achieving that connectivity.

How to Enable WiFi Functionality for ASUS TUF B450M-Plus Gaming
If you require WiFi connectivity for your gaming PC, there are two primary options to enable it:
1. Use a USB WiFi Adapter
One of the easiest ways to add WiFi to your system is by using a USB WiFi adapter. These adapters plug directly into a USB port and are relatively inexpensive and straightforward to set up.
2. Install a PCIe WiFi Card
If you’re looking for stronger performance, consider installing a PCIe WiFi card. These cards offer better coverage and faster speeds compared to USB adapters. The installation process is simple and typically involves the following steps:
- Power off your system and unplug it.
- Open your case and locate an available PCIe x1 or PCIe x16 slot.
- Insert the WiFi card into the slot until it clicks into place.
- Screw the card into the case for stability.
- Close your case, power on your system, and install the necessary drivers.

USB WiFi Adapter vs PCIe WiFi Card
| Feature | USB WiFi Adapter | PCIe WiFi Card |
|---|---|---|
| Performance | Generally good, but can be affected by USB bandwidth. | Better performance and stability. |
| Installation | No tools required; just plug into USB port. | Requires opening the case and connecting to a PCIe slot. |
| Price | Typically cheaper. | Can be more expensive but offers better features. |
| Signal Strength | Varies based on model and placement. | Usually better due to internal antennas. |

What are the connectivity options available on the ASUS TUF B450M-Plus Gaming?
The ASUS TUF B450M-Plus Gaming motherboard offers a range of connectivity options, primarily focusing on wired connections. It includes multiple USB ports, HDMI and DisplayPort outputs for video, and a Realtek Ethernet port for a reliable wired internet connection. With USB 3.1 Gen 1 and USB 2.0 ports, users have flexibility in connecting various peripherals.
In addition to wired options, users looking for wireless capabilities can utilize expansion slots to add WiFi and Bluetooth capabilities. This makes the motherboard versatile, allowing it to meet different connectivity needs based on user requirements.
